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ria
- •Having androgenic alopecia grade 2 to 5 based on the Norwood Hamilton classification in men
- •Age above 18 years
- •Not receiving treatment for androgenic alopecia during the last 3 months
- •Having androgenetic alopecia grade 2 to 3 according to Ludwig grading in women
- •Menopausal women or women over 18 years of age who use IUD or TL.
- •Informed consent to participate in the study
Exclusion Criteria
- •Failure to sign the consent form.
- •History of allergic reaction and anaphylaxis to Finasteride drug
- •Pregnancy or trying to have a child.
- •Individual history of infertility
- •Active infection or any scratches and wounds in the scalp
